Jasprit Bumrah experienced a humorous moment of disappointment when his young son expressed a preference for football over cricket. During an appearance on the GenExtraaa show, Bumrah's wife, Sanjana Ganesan, revealed that their toddler, Angad, chose football after starting a class. Bumrah jokingly suggested that the family might need to relocate to Europe for football. This anecdote illustrates a lighter side of the celebrated bowler, who typically commands fear on the cricket field, but faces relatable parental challenges at home.
